Elizabeth Raum (born 13 January 1945) is a Canadian composer. She earned her Bachelor of Music in oboe performance from the Eastman School of Music, her Master of Music in composition from the University of Regina, and in May 2004, she was awarded an honorary doctorate in Humane Letters from Mount St. Vincent University in Halifax, Nova Scotia. She is also an associate member of the Canadian Music Centre.

Her works have been heard throughout North America, Europe, South America, China, Japan, and Russia, and have been broadcast extensively on the CBC. She has also written for film and video and has won awards for the scores to the documentaries, Saskatchewan River; Like Mother, Like Daughter; and the feature length film, Sparkle. She produced Canada's first classical video with originally written music entitled, Evolution: A Theme With Variations, which was premiered at a gala event at the CBC in 1986. Other film collaborations include Prelude to Parting, The Green Man Ballet, and Symphony of Youth, all broadcast on national television. An extremely prolific composer, her works include 3 operas, over 60 chamber pieces, 17 vocal works, choral works including an oratorio, several ballets, concerti and major orchestral works. She enjoys a reputation of being one of Canada's most "accessible" composers, writing for varied mediums and in remarkably diverse styles.

Raum is especially known for her composition for the tuba. John Griffiths, a world renown tuba player, lived in Regina and for years, commissioned Raum to write concertos and works for him to play on his tours. When he died in 2007, she wrote a final work entitled Tribute.

She has written for some of the world finest artists including the St. Lawrence String Quartet, Canadian soprano, Tracy Dahl, trombone virtuoso, Christian Lindberg, tuba icon, Roger Bobo, New York Philharmonic principal horn, Philip Myers, the percussion ensemble, Nexus, and her daughter, Erika Raum. She recently completed major commissions by the Winnipeg Ballet, Symphony Nova Scotia, and the St. Lawrence String Quartet.
